removed debug information
This commit is contained in:
parent
f7c9fee8c1
commit
fc565a2de8
@ -4248,31 +4248,21 @@ portwine_launch () {
|
||||
if [[ -z "${exe_pid}" || ! -e "/proc/${exe_pid}" ]]; then
|
||||
processes=$("${WINEDIR}/bin/winedbg" --command "info proc" 2>/dev/null)
|
||||
exe_path=$(echo "${processes}" | grep -oP "(?<=\s)'[^']+'" | sed "s/^'//;s/'$//" | grep -Ev "${WINEPROCESSES}" | head -n 1)
|
||||
echo "${processes}" > "${PORT_WINE_TMP_PATH}/processes"
|
||||
if [[ -n "${exe_path}" ]]; then
|
||||
unset exe_pid
|
||||
isCmdline=FALSE
|
||||
isMaps=FALSE
|
||||
for pid in $(ls -lr /proc/*/exe | grep -E 'wine(64)?-preloader' | awk -F/ '{print $3}'); do
|
||||
if [[ "$(tr '\0' ' ' < "/proc/${pid}/cmdline" 2>/dev/null)" == *"${exe_path}"* ]]; then
|
||||
exe_pid="${pid}"
|
||||
isCmdline=TRUE
|
||||
elif grep -q "${exe_path}" "/proc/${pid}/maps" 2>/dev/null; then
|
||||
exe_pid="${pid}"
|
||||
isMaps=TRUE
|
||||
else
|
||||
continue
|
||||
fi
|
||||
break
|
||||
done
|
||||
echo "find proc: ${exe_path} [${exe_pid}|${isCmdline}|${isMaps}]"
|
||||
elif [[ -n "${exe_pid}" ]]; then
|
||||
echo "end proc: ${exe_pid}"
|
||||
break;
|
||||
break
|
||||
fi
|
||||
echo "update processes list"
|
||||
else
|
||||
echo "process isset: ${exe_pid}"
|
||||
fi
|
||||
done
|
||||
else
|
||||
|
Loading…
Reference in New Issue
Block a user